技术文摘
计算领域的新四大定律:尤尔互补性、霍夫可扩展性、埃文斯模块化、数字化
在当今的计算领域,新的四大定律正逐渐崭露头角,它们分别是尤尔互补性、霍夫可扩展性、埃文斯模块化以及数字化。这些定律不仅为技术的发展指明了方向,也在深刻地改变着我们的生活和工作方式。
尤尔互补性定律指出,不同的计算技术和方法在相互结合时能够产生更强大的效果。例如,硬件的升级与软件的优化相辅相成,共同提升计算系统的性能。这种互补性使得计算领域能够不断突破瓶颈,实现更高效的运算和处理能力。
霍夫可扩展性定律强调了系统在规模增长时保持性能和效率的能力。随着数据量的爆炸式增长和用户需求的不断提升,计算系统必须具备良好的可扩展性,以应对日益复杂的任务和负载。云计算平台的出现就是这一定律的典型应用,它能够根据需求动态地分配资源,实现灵活的扩展。
埃文斯模块化定律主张将复杂的计算系统分解为独立且可重用的模块。通过模块化设计,开发人员可以更高效地进行开发、测试和维护,同时也便于不同模块之间的组合和集成,从而快速构建出多样化的应用和解决方案。
数字化定律则是整个计算领域发展的基础和核心。数字化使得信息能够以二进制的形式进行存储、传输和处理,从而实现了信息的高效处理和广泛传播。从互联网的普及到各种智能设备的应用,数字化的力量无处不在,推动着社会的快速发展。
这新四大定律相互作用、相互影响,共同塑造了计算领域的未来。在尤尔互补性的推动下,硬件与软件协同发展;霍夫可扩展性保障了系统的持续增长;埃文斯模块化提高了开发效率和系统的灵活性;而数字化则为一切提供了基础。
在实际应用中,企业和开发者们需要充分理解和运用这些定律。通过遵循这些定律,他们能够打造出更具竞争力的产品和服务,满足用户不断变化的需求。
尤尔互补性、霍夫可扩展性、埃文斯模块化和数字化这新四大定律是计算领域不断前进的动力源泉,引领着我们走向更加智能、高效和便捷的未来。
- 亲自出马,只因如此教导仍无果
- Broker 实现逻辑 - Kafka 知识体系(三)
- 带你全面认识分布式 ID
- Redisson 分布式锁源码之 Semaphore 与 CountDownLatch 11
- 优雅实现浏览器兼容及 CSS 规则回退的方法
- Vue3 中封装支持内外链接跳转的 router-links
- 微服务架构:Nacos 本地缓存与微服务优雅下线之比较
- Dotnet Core 命令行的优雅实现
- CSS 是否会阻塞 DOM 解析?
- Java 并发编程之 Thread 简介
- Excel 助你掌握 PID 算法
- 12 个让数据分析更轻松的 Numpy 与 Pandas 高效技巧
- 面试官:谈谈对 React refs 的理解与应用场景
- 为何 Java 应用迁移至容器会出现 OOM
- 学生应首选哪种编程语言?